What is Computer Mind Co Debt-to-EBITDA?

Computer Mind Co TSE:2452 12 Debt-to-EBITDA is 13.56 as of Mar. 2026, which is 449% above its 10-year median of 2.47. GuruFocus rates TSE:2452 with a GF Score™ of 12/100. The stock has 4 warning signs investors should review.

Debt-to-EBITDA measures a company's ability to pay off its debt.

Computer Mind Co's Short-Term Debt & Capital Lease Obligation for the quarter that ended in Mar. 2026 was 円18.7 Mil. Computer Mind Co's Long-Term Debt & Capital Lease Obligation for the quarter that ended in Mar. 2026 was 円58.1 Mil. Computer Mind Co's annualized EBITDA for the quarter that ended in Mar. 2026 was 円5.7 Mil. Computer Mind Co's annualized Debt-to-EBITDA for the quarter that ended in Mar. 2026 was 13.56.

A high Debt-to-EBITDA ratio generally means that a company may spend more time to paying off its debt. According to Joel Tillinghast's BIG MONEY THINKS SMALL: Biases, Blind Spots, and Smarter Investing, a ratio of Debt-to-EBITDA exceeding four is usually considered scary unless tangible assets cover the debt.

Computer Mind Co  (TSE:2452) Debt-to-EBITDA Explanation

In the calculation of Debt-to-EBITDA, we use the total of Short-Term Debt & Capital Lease Obligation and Long-Term Debt & Capital Lease Obligation divided by EBITDA. In some calculations, Total Liabilities is used to for calculation.

Computer Mind Co Debt-to-EBITDA Calculation

Debt-to-EBITDA measures a company's ability to pay off its debt.

Computer Mind Co's Debt-to-EBITDA for the fiscal year that ended in Mar. 2026 is calculated as

Debt-to-EBITDA=Total Debt / EBITDA
=(Short-Term Debt & Capital Lease Obligation + Long-Term Debt & Capital Lease Obligation) / EBITDA
=(18.672 + 58.084) / -12.065
=-6.36

Computer Mind Co's annualized Debt-to-EBITDA for the quarter that ended in Mar. 2026 is calculated as

Debt-to-EBITDA=Total Debt / EBITDA
=(Short-Term Debt & Capital Lease Obligation + Long-Term Debt & Capital Lease Obligation) / EBITDA
=(18.672 + 58.084) / 5.66
=13.56

In the calculation of annual Debt-to-EBITDA, the EBITDA of the last fiscal year is used. In calculating the annualized quarterly data, the EBITDA data used here is two times the quarterly (Mar. 2026) EBITDA data.
